Metastatic tumour Reaction Insights

42 reports name Metastatic tumour; 30 recorded a death outcome (71.4% of reported events, not a population-level mortality rate). VeDDRA code: 1927.

By species: Dog (36 reports), Cat (6 reports). By breed: Domestic Shorthair (4), Retriever - Labrador (3), Shepherd Dog - German (3).

Most co-reported drugs: Oclacitinib Maleate (12 reports), Trilostane (8 reports), Milbemycin Oxime + Spinosad (4 reports), Imidacloprid + Moxidectin (3 reports).

Read these counts as reporting volume, not risk: per our methodology, co-reporting reflects temporal association captured in voluntary submissions, not proof that a drug caused this reaction. A widely-prescribed drug will rack up more raw co-reports at an identical true rate than a rarely-used one, so compare within similar-exposure products.
